随着数字货币的迅猛发展,区块链钱包逐渐成为个人和企业管理数字资产的重要工具。区块链钱包不仅仅是存储加密货币的工具,更是用户进行交易、交易记录管理及资产增值的重要舞台。因此,设计一个安全、高效的区块链钱包显得尤为重要。接下来,我们将探讨区块链钱包的设计方案,涉及安全性、用户体验、技术架构等多个方面。
一、区块链钱包的基本架构
区块链钱包的设计首先需要确定其基本架构。通常,一个区块链钱包包括以下几个关键组件:
- 钱包核心:负责生成和管理私钥、公钥,以及与区块链网络交互的核心模块。
- 用户界面:提供友好的用户体验,让用户能够轻松完成钱包操作,包括接收、发送和管理数字资产。
- 安全组件:包括加密模块和多重签名技术,确保用户资产的安全。
- 区块链网络接口:与不同区块链网络进行交互,支持多种数字资产。
二、钱包安全性的设计方案
安全性是区块链钱包设计中最重要的方面之一。以下是一些关键的安全设计理念:
- 私钥管理:私钥是访问用户数字资产的关键,钱包应采用强加密算法(如AES)进行存储。可以考虑将私钥分割成多个部分,分散存储,并在需要时进行组合。
- 多重签名技术:通过要求多个签名来授权交易,可以在一定程度上防止单一账户被攻破导致的资产损失。
- 冷存储与热存储:将大部分资金存储在离线环境(冷存储)中,只有少量资金在在线环境(热存储)中,以降低被攻击的风险。
- 安全审计与漏洞修复:定期进行代码审计与漏洞检测,及时修复可能的安全漏洞,保障钱包的安全性。
三、用户体验的设计
区块链钱包的用户体验直接影响用户的使用频率和对数字资产的信任度。以下是一些可以用户体验的设计方案:
- 简洁的用户界面:设计一个直观、易于操作的用户界面,使用户能够快速上手,轻松完成各种操作。
- 多语言支持:为了满足全球用户的需求,钱包应提供多种语言的支持,提升用户的使用体验。
- 交易确认与历史记录:为用户提供清晰的交易确认提示与完整的交易历史记录,让用户随时了解自己的资金流动情况。
- 帮助与支持:提供详细的帮助文档和客户支持渠道,以便用户在遇到问题时能够及时获得帮助。
四、区块链钱包的功能与特性
区块链钱包应具备多种功能,以满足用户的不同需求:
- 数字资产管理:支持多种数字资产(如比特币、以太坊等)的管理,方便用户进行资产的增值和使用。
- 交易功能:提供快捷的交易功能,允许用户在不同数字资产之间进行快速兑换。
- 收益与理财功能:提供用户资产的增值方案,如定期存款、质押及其他投资机会,以帮助用户实现财富增长。
- 社交功能:未来的钱包可能会包含社交功能,用户可以方便地与朋友分享和交易数字资产,增强互动性。
五、区块链钱包的市场前景与发展趋势
随着区块链技术的不断进步与应用场景的扩展,区块链钱包将迎来更广阔的市场前景。未来的区块链钱包可能会展现出以下几种发展趋势:
- 去中心化钱包的崛起:去中心化钱包使用户拥有更多的控制权与隐私,将在市场上愈发受到欢迎。
- 跨链功能的实现:区块链技术的多样性使得跨链交易成为可能,未来的钱包将支持跨链资产管理,提升用户体验。
- 智能合约集成:区块链钱包将逐步集成智能合约功能,提升其功能的多样性与灵活性。
- 合规与监管技术的融合:随着数字资产监管的加强,未来的钱包将更加注重合规设计,以合法地为用户提供服务。
常见问题解答
1. 什么是区块链钱包,它是如何工作的?
区块链钱包是一种用于存储和管理数字资产(如比特币、以太坊等)的工具。它的工作原理基于密码学和区块链技术,钱包通过生成公钥和私钥来实现资产的管理。用户可以通过公钥接收资产,通过私钥进行签名以进行转账和交易。同时,区块链网络记录所有交易,确保账户的透明性和安全性。
2. 区块链钱包的安全性如何保障?
区块链钱包的安全性主要通过强加密、私钥管理、多重签名和冷存储等技术来保障。其中,私钥必须妥善保管,避免泄露。多重签名技术要求多个授权才可进行交易,降低单一账户被攻破的风险。此外,将大部分资金存储在冷环境中,保护用户资产的安全。
3. 区块链钱包适合哪些人群使用?
区块链钱包适合任何希望管理数字资产的人群,包括个人投资者、专业交易者、企业及投资机构等。尤其对于数字货币投资者、矿工和希望参与区块链项目的人来说,区块链钱包是必要的工具。同时,一些钱包提供了用户友好的界面,适合数字货币新手使用。
4. 将来区块链钱包会有哪些发展趋势?
未来的区块链钱包将朝着去中心化、跨链功能集成、智能合约应用和合规监管的方向发展。去中心化钱包将使用户拥有更强的控制权,跨链功能将支持不同区块链之间的资产管理与转换,而智能合约的应用将使钱包功能更加丰富多样。此外,在合规性日益严格的环境下,具备合规设计的钱包将会受到优先考虑。
总之,区块链钱包的设计方案涉及安全、用户体验、技术架构等多个方面。通过不断的创新与,区块链钱包将能够更好地为用户提供安全、高效的数字资产管理服务,有效推动数字货币的发展与应用。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。